The kitchen area is a good starting point saving energy by going more green.
Changing light bulbs is as good an area to start as any. Naturally you shouldn't confine this to only the cooking area. The usual light bulbs are the incandescent style, which really should be replaced with compact fluorescent lightbulbs, which save energy. They cost a small amount more initially, but they last ten times longer, and use less electricity. Making use of these kinds of longer-lasting lightbulbs has the particular benefit that many fewer lightbulbs make it into landfills. Coupled with different light bulbs, you have to learn to leave the lights off when they are not needed. The family spends a lot of time in the kitchen area, and how frequently does the kitchen light go on in the morning and is left on all day long. And it's not limited to the kitchen, it takes place in other parts of the house as well. Try keeping the lights off if you don't absolutely need them, and notice exactly how much electricity you can save.

The ingredients needed to cook orange chocolate chip muffins:
- You need 2 cup of flour.
- Get 1 tbsp of baking powder.
- Get 1/2 tsp of salt.
- Provide 2 of eggs.
- You need 1/2 cup of milk.
- You need 1/2 cup of fresh orange juice.
- Take 1/2 cup of sugar.
- Provide 1/4 cup of vegetable oil.
- Get 1 tbsp of orange zest.
- Provide 3/4 cup of chocolate chips, divided.
Steps to make orange chocolate chip muffins:
- preheat oven to 400 and line muffin pan with 12 paper liners..
- in large bowl, whisk flour, baking powder, and salt..
- in medium bowl, whisk eggs, milk, oil, sugar, orange juice, orange zest..
- make well in flour mixture. pour in liquids and 1/2 c. chocolate chips and mix until just combined..
- spoon into muffin cups and top with remaining chocolate chips. bake 20 minutes..
